During review of the Pellwick deployment, we found staging pointing at the production registry cluster, which allowed unvetted schema writes to cross environments. The registry URL has been corrected and compatibility mode reset to BACKWARD. Remaining step is credential separation: staging was reusing the prod service account, which violates our isolation policy. A dedicated staging account has been provisioned by the platform team. Its access token is set on the following line.

sealed setting: ARCHIVE_KEY3=c59

### Runbook: Reminder Job Recovery

If the Marrowbrook appointment reminder job halts mid-batch, do not rerun it blindly — duplicate reminders alarm patients. First check the checkpoint table, confirm the last sent batch, then resume from that offset using the resume flag. Verify the values below match before resuming.

config for tagaf-bawif:
[norok]
host = norok.ordinworks.local
user = norok_svc
database = norok_prod

Welcome aboard. I'm handing over the Brindlemoor Arena turnstile counter system before I rotate off on Friday. It's a small Postgres instance that ingests gate events from the Gatewise controllers every two seconds; the nightly rollup job feeds the attendance dashboard. Known quirks: the north concourse gates occasionally double-report during power cycles, so the dedupe trigger matters — don't disable it. Backups run at 02:00 local. You'll want read-write access from day one, so connect with the following.

database URL for bahop-yagep: mssql://sildor_svc:35ha7jz@db-fb6d.nelvrodyn.example:5432/casath